Safe Spaces

Italy, 2022. Beneficiaries: 32.

Thanks to the cooperation and training received from AMNA, an organisation that supports refugees in their mental wellbeing journey, NOVE created 'Safe Spaces'. This is a trusted and protected platform where Afghans can share their feelings and needs, guided by an experienced Afghan facilitator. By adopting a non-clinical approach, Safe Spaces has promoted the mental well-being of 32 Afghan refugees and contributed to their social integration in their host communities. The activity, running from April to August 2022, 1) provided a safe space for reflection and self-reflection through the use of 'collective healing' tools and 2) contributed to participant well-being by promoting self-care.
